What is PEG Feeding?

PEG feeding refers to a method of delivering nutrition straight right into the tummy through a PEG tube. This procedure is usually utilized for patients who can not consume food orally due to problems like neurological conditions, head and neck cancers, or extreme dysphagia. Registered nurses play a pivotal duty in managing PEG-fed individuals, making specialized training essential.

Understanding Enteral Feeding

Enteral feeding includes supplying nutrients directly right into the stomach tract. It is generally liked over parenteral nutrition because it maintains gut honesty and promotes far better absorption of nutrients.

Nurses' Role in Enteral Feeding Management

Nurses are frequently at the leading edge when it involves managing clients on enteral feeds. Their responsibilities consist of:

    Assessing nutritional needs Administering feed through PEG tube Monitoring for complications Educating households regarding treatment procedures

Recognizing Issues Associated with PEG Feeding

Understanding issues connected to PEG feeding is important for effective patient administration:

Common Difficulties: A Quick Guide

|Difficulty|Summary|| --------------------------|---------------------------------------------------|| Infection|Neighborhood or systemic infections from catheter website|| Tube Variation|Unintentional dislodgment bring about improper feed distribution|| Blockage|Clogs brought on by improper medicine formulation or insufficient purging|| Intestinal Issues|Nausea or bloating because of fast feed administration|

Monitoring Techniques for Effective Management

Regular surveillance aids recognize these issues beforehand. Registered nurses ought to consistently check insertion sites and analyze patient resistance in the direction of feeds.

The Refine of Administering Enteral Feeds using a PEG Tube

Administering feeds calls for careful attention to detail:

image

Preparation Steps for Safe Administration

Gather all required equipment. Verify physician's order pertaining to type and quantity of feed. Check placement of television by aspirating gastric contents.

Administering Feed Safely

The real process includes:

Positioning the client suitably (generally upright). Administering feed gradually while observing individual reactions. Flushing the tube later with water based on protocol.
